Detailed Description
The present invention will be further described with reference to the accompanying drawings, and it should be noted that the present embodiment is based on the technical solution, and the detailed embodiments and the specific operation process are provided, but the protection scope of the present invention is not limited to the present embodiment.
As shown in fig. 1, the utility model relates to a locking mechanical system of sharing treasured lease equipment that charges, equipment is including treasured machine storehouse 1 that charges to and the lockable or pop out treasured body 2 that charges of treasured machine storehouse 1 is equipped with locking/deviates from device 3, the both sides of treasured machine storehouse 1 that charges are equipped with relative first opening 11 in position respectively, treasured body 2 that charges be equipped with the second opening 21 that first opening 11 position corresponds, locking/deviate from device 3 and pass first opening 11 with second opening 21 swing joint.
As shown in fig. 2, the locking/releasing device includes an electromagnet assembly 31, a hook lock 32 and a push-pull rod 33, wherein a clamping member 321 passing through the first opening 11 and movably connected with the second opening 21 is disposed on one side of the hook lock 32, the push-pull rod 33 is disposed on the top of the hook lock 32, and the electromagnet assembly 31 is movably connected with the push-pull rod 33; couple latch fitting 32 hinged connection in the bottom in precious machine storehouse of charging.
As shown in fig. 3, the electromagnet assembly includes an electromagnet body 311, a piston rod 312, and a spring 313; the piston rod 312 is composed of a connecting end 3121 and a free end 3122, the free end 3122 is disposed at one side of the electromagnet body 311, the connecting end 3121 extends out of the other side of the electromagnet body 311, the spring 313 is wound on the surface of the connecting end 3121, one end of the spring 313 abuts against the electromagnet body, the surface of the connecting end 3121 is provided with an annular stop 3123, and the other end of the spring 313 abuts against the annular stop 3123; the connecting end 3121 is movably connected with the push-pull rod 33.
Further, when the electromagnet assembly is powered on, the connecting end pulls the push-pull rod to move towards one side of the electromagnet body, and the free end moves towards the direction far away from one side of the electromagnet body until the free end protrudes out of one side of the electromagnet body.
Furthermore, as shown in fig. 3, a non-pressure movement margin 100 is provided when the connecting end is movably connected to the push-pull rod, that is, when the connecting end of the piston rod starts to be pulled, the connecting end and the margin 100 left by the push-pull rod allow the piston rod to have a certain non-pressure working distance, so that when the piston rod actually pulls the push-pull rod, the force for simultaneously pulling the hook locking element is greater, and the hook locking element is easier to open.
As shown in fig. 3, an anti-falling swinging member 4 is further provided, where the anti-falling swinging member 4 includes a rotating frame 41 and a counterweight member 42 fixedly connected to the rotating frame 41, a protruding shaft is provided on one side of the electromagnet body 311, and the rotating frame 41 is rotatably connected to the protruding shaft; in a normal state, the counterweight 42 does not shield the free end 4122 and partially protrudes from the electromagnet body 311.
The counterweight has an L-shaped cross section.
As shown in fig. 4, the weight of the top of the weight 42 is lighter than that of the bottom, and in a normal posture (the charger cabin 1 is in a vertical state), the top of the weight 42 is far away from one side of the electromagnet body 311 and does not block the movement of the free end of the piston rod; when in an unconventional posture (the charger baby carriage 1 deviates from a vertical state, i.e. is inclined at a large angle or is horizontal), the bottom of the weight 42 has a downward swinging tendency under the action of gravity, and gradually, when the inclination angle is larger and larger, the downward swinging amplitude of the bottom of the weight 42 is larger until the top of the weight 42 blocks the movement of the free end of the piston rod.
Examples
Place the utility model discloses an equipment with correct gesture, when the user need obtain the treasured that charges, the electro-magnet subassembly circular telegram, the link of piston rod overcomes the elasticity of spring and moves to the method that is close to the electro-magnet body, stimulate the catch bar this moment, because the catch bar is connected with the couple latch fitting, therefore the couple latch fitting is pulled open simultaneously, the couple latch fitting just can break away from the second opening on the treasured that charges like this, after the user takes out the treasured that charges, the electro-magnet subassembly cuts off the power supply, the piston rod pushes the catch bar to reset under the resilience force effect of spring, at this moment, the couple latch fitting resets simultaneously, stay in former second; similarly, when the user returns the treasured that charges, the electro-magnet subassembly earlier according to aforementioned action in the treasured machine storehouse that charges makes the couple latch fitting break away from former treasured second open position that charges, waits to charge after the treasured gets back to the correct position again, according to the aforesaid with the electro-magnet subassembly outage alright accomplish the locking.
Secondly, work as the utility model discloses a posture takes place the wide-angle and changes or become horizontal position because of external force collision, prevents that the counterweight of falling the swinging member will block the motion of piston rod free end under the action of gravity to prevent that the couple latch fitting from opening unusually, guarantee that the treasured that charges can not pop out.
